Klinker Brick Winery, Lodi (california) Grenache Blanc “under The Sea” Recipe

Made from a vineyard planted in 2011 that sits 13 feet below sea level, the wine is entirely stainless steel fermented and was lees aged for 31 days. The first thing to be noted is that the color is a faint/pale straw. The bouquet starts out with direct lemon and some lime notes, and then the palate is big and plush. Peach and lime come through in the flavors that are all about freshness. Soft and creamy, it takes you to a gentle finish with just enough acidity.
